Better mobile network coverage for the north of Guernsey

September 24, 2024
in Business, Digital & Technology, Guernsey
Better mobile network coverage for the north of Guernsey
Share on LinkedInTwitterFacebookEmail

Sure has improved mobile connectivity in the north of the island with a new bespoke mast at Beaucette Marina.

The precision-crafted mast brings additional layers of 4G to improve mobile download and upload speeds, the quality of service and the whole mobile experience for customers in the northern parishes. It’s designed to look like a yacht mast, complementing the maritime aesthetic of the marina.

Adi Byrne, Mobile Engineer at Sure, said: “In today’s digital age, reliable network coverage is crucial for everything from staying connected with loved ones to conducting business efficiently. We have ensured that St Sampson and the Vale have enhanced mobile network coverage.

“We are committed to not only improving Guernsey’s connectivity, but also respecting the island’s natural beauty. Flags can be flown from the top of the new mast, enhancing the marina’s identity while ensuring residents, visitors and businesses enjoy uninterrupted service without compromising the scenic view.”
